
Keyshia Myeshia Cole (born October 15, 1981) better known as Keyshia Cole is an American R&B singer, songwriter, and television personality. She was born in Oakland, California. Her career began when she met MC Hammer at the age of 12, and later met rapper 2pac. At the age of 18, she moved to Los Angeles and was later introduced to A&M Records. In 2005, she released her debut album The Way It Is. It sold over 1.6 million copies and spawned the hit singles I Changed My Mind, I Should Have Cheated, and Love.
